    The Fuzzy Subgroups for the Nilpotent (P-Group) of (D23 × C2m) for M ≥ 3
    (2022) Adebisi, S.A.; Ogiugo, M.; EniOluwafe, M.
    A group is nilpotent if it has a normal series of a finite length n. By this notion, every finite p-group is nilpotent. The nilpotence property is an hereditary one. Thus, every finite p-group possesses certain remarkable characteristics. In this paper, the explicit formulae is given for the number of distinct fuzzy subgroups of the Cartesian product of the dihedral group of order 23 with a cyclic group of order of an m power of two for, which m ≥ 3.

    An explicit formula for the number of distinct fuzzy subgroups of the cartesian product of the dihedral group of order 2n with a cyclic group of order 2
    (Pushpa Publishing House, Prayagraj, India, 2020) Adebisi, S. A.; EniOluwafe, M.
    The problem of classification of fuzzy subgroups can be extended from finite p-groups to finite nilpotent groups. Accordingly, any finite nilpotent group can be uniquely written as a direct product of p-groups. In this paper, we give explicit formulae for the number of distinct fuzzy subgroups of the Cartesian product of the dihedral group of order 2n with a cyclic group of order 2.
